Today, Governor Gretchen Whitmer issued the following statement on the passing of State Representative Andrea Schroeder, who served Michigan's 43rd House District in parts of Oakland County.  

"I am saddened to learn of Rep. Andrea Schroeder's passing this afternoon after a courageous battle with cancer. She was a lifelong public servant, having served northern Oakland County in the state House since 2019, six years on the Independence Township Board of Trustees, and on countless school and community groups. Rep. Schroeder will be remembered for her relentless dedication to the people she represented. My heart goes out to her husband and three children and all those who knew her as they grieve during this difficult time."
